Simplified Explanation: The patent application describes a method and apparatus for encoding and decoding images. The decoding method involves determining coding units, transform units, and whether to decode residual data based on a transform skip mode. It also includes obtaining significant subgroup flags, scanning information, and reconstructing blocks of the coding unit.

Original Abstract Submitted

An image encoding/decoding method and an apparatus thereof are provided. The decoding method includes: determining a coding unit by splitting an image; determining a transform unit in the coding unit; determining whether to decode residual data of the transform unit according to a transform skip mode; obtaining a significant subgroup flag about a subgroup in the transform unit; based on the significant subgroup flag indicating that the subgroup includes at least one non-zero significant coefficient and scanning information about coefficients of the subgroup, obtaining a first bin about a significant coefficient flag, a sign flag, a first flag, and a parity flag of a coefficient of a scan position; obtaining the residual data including a coefficient in the subgroup based on the base level and a remainder of an absolute value excluding the base level; and obtaining a reconstruction block of the coding unit, based on the residual data.
